論云桌面在高校計算機實驗室建設

時間:2022-03-10 03:47:01

導語:論云桌面在高校計算機實驗室建設一文來源于網友上傳,不代表本站觀點,若需要原創文章可咨詢客服老師,歡迎參考。

論云桌面在高校計算機實驗室建設

摘要:高校計算機實驗室部署云桌面是大勢所驅。通過對現行云桌面技術的分析和選型研究,針對高校計算機實驗室的不同應用場景,分析高校現行計算機實驗室部署云桌面的情況,給出了云桌面技術的選型參考方案,為高校實驗室云桌面的建設和實踐提供參考。

關鍵詞:云桌面技術;選型;應用場景;部署建設

1引言

隨著高校各學科信息化建設的日新月異,學科應用計算機技術的范圍越來越大。為適應計算機實驗教學的需要,各學校都加大計算機公共基礎或專業實驗室的投入,搭建基于虛擬化技術的云桌面系統已是大勢所趨。先進的云桌面管理系統,在一定程度上促進了當前高校校園的管理水平,加快了高校校園管理的發展效率[1]。而針對不同應用場景的計算機實驗室,在采用和部署云桌面的選型和方案方面存在盲目性和超額配置等問題。研究如何合理且實效地進行云桌面的部署是非常有必要的。

2云桌面技術

云桌面是采用虛擬化技術將遠端服務器中的虛擬機桌面通過網絡推送到不同類型的客戶端(如瘦客戶端、PC胖客戶端、移動設備端等)的云計算技術解決方案。十多年來,各種基于虛擬技術的云桌面發展迅速,已廣泛應用于企業、醫院和教育行業。云桌面技術是云計算的最典型、最重要的應用,具有很多優勢,如保障信息安全性、維護更加便利、節能以及設備更換頻率低等。云桌面技術在高校計算機實驗室管理中的運用是對傳統管理模式的優化,大大提高了計算機實驗室的管理效率。根據國際數據公司IDC預測,云桌面市場會持續增長,其中2016-2023年的CAGR(復合年均增長率)將達到23%。2.1云桌面技術解決和部署存在的問題。高校計算機課程適合不同專業的學生學習,對計算機資源和計算機性能的要求也不同[2]。對分散的數字化資源進行整合和多場景的教學環境進行混合,同時搭建實驗室統一管理的虛擬化教學環境,是發展高校實驗室建設和創新教學模式的必要過程[3]。桌面虛擬化技術是通過將桌面、服務器、存儲等硬件資源虛擬化,通過云服務器的統一調度,并合理分配和推送到各種終端桌面。目前高校基于虛擬技術的云桌面方案重點解決了軟件維護和集中管理困難、硬件頻繁更新導致的高成本、單一終端設備的接入、數據分散存儲及數據安全等問題。但是虛擬化技術和應用需求的差異決定了云桌面類型的選擇,高校在部署云桌面后存在下列問題:用戶體驗并非十分友好,出現終端運行卡頓、視頻不流暢、過度或盲目投資、無法滿足特定專業需求變化等問題。在市場上,不少云桌面技術商家有夸大宣傳和誤導問題,是選云桌面還是選PC變成了橫亙在高校領導面前的難題[4]。2.2主流的云桌面類型。目前主流的云桌面包括:RDS(RemoteDesktopService)、VDI(VirtualDesktopInfrastucture)、IDV(IntelligentDesktopVirtualization)和VOI(VirtualOSInfrastructure)四種。主要特點如表1所示。從表1可以看出,每種云桌面都有自己的優缺點。從架構來看,分為兩類:一是真正意義的云桌面,如VDI和RDS,實現了在服務器集中運行和管理虛擬機,在客戶端設備使用桌面顯示協議與遠程服務器中的虛擬機進行連接,每個用戶獨享一個遠程虛機的桌面虛擬化技術。其中RDS的典型技術是微軟的“遠程桌面服務”,支持多個用戶同時登錄到自己桌面,每個用戶都有自己會話通道、自己的個人主目錄,并且用戶之間的個人文件是隔離的。RDS的用戶遠程桌面實際是在原服務器上運行,多個用戶共同使用同一份服務器資源,其文件系統、進程系統也是共用的,也會相互影響,因此有一定的用戶限制和局限性。而VDI技術在物理層實現服務器的虛擬化,將服務器端的畫面、圖像、音頻等傳輸到終端,盡一切可能地提高畫面的還原度、流暢性、高清視頻、聲音的高保真。同時,通過VDI使實驗室云終端進行軟件維護時可以通過云桌面后臺服務器進行統一軟件升級[5]。二是桌面系統運行在本地客戶端,可以保護原PC的資源并充分利用本地高速計算的功能,而云桌面服務器只起管理客戶端和推送鏡像數據等作用。單臺終端非常接近于PC的整體性能,即使單臺故障不影響整體系統的運行,在專業應用和大量數據并發場景中有著廣泛的應用,如IDV和VOI。目前VDI和VOI兩種云桌面的技術發展迅速而被各行業廣泛部署。2.3影響云桌面性能的關鍵因素。不同類型的云桌面性能用戶體驗的差別較大。要實現高效良好的云桌面性能,如果最終用戶是高質量多媒體需求或復雜圖形計算的使用需求,則不適合應用云桌面技術來建設。其關鍵因素有:2.3.1服務器性能。提升或增加CPU、GPU增強服務器處理能力,擴大內存容量和采用高速SSD固態硬盤等設備提升I/O數據傳輸速率。2.3.2高速穩定網絡。構建高速穩定的網絡平臺是很重要的因素,如使用六類線構造千兆網或光纖網、增大交換機的包轉發率和背板帶寬,提高網絡傳輸速度,保證云桌面的高速數據傳輸。2.3.3傳輸協議。云桌面方案的關鍵技術是桌面顯示傳輸協議。每種不同的桌面傳輸協議對帶寬有不同要求。傳輸協議能夠為用戶提供與物理界面難以區別的虛擬桌面,協議的優化程度將直將影響到云桌面的流暢性與用戶體驗,比如出現畫面卡頓、丟幀等現象。如基于思杰公司的顯示協議ICA、微軟的RDP協議和RemoteFX技術、ReadHat的智能協議SPICE、HP的遠程圖形軟件協議RGS和VMware的高效數據交換協議PCoIP等。帶寬受限制迫使各廠商設計和優化各種遠程顯示協議,推崇極少傳輸數據量,旨在提升性能的同時降低帶寬需求,從而為移動接入、圖形視頻的數據傳輸提供最小的延遲和最好的用戶體驗。

3云桌面的應用場景

高校計算機實驗室的應用場景分為三大類型。3.1公共或基礎實驗室和圖書館開放教室。公共或基礎實驗室承擔或開放全校非計算機專業的基礎教學和實驗,實驗課程數目多,使用效率高,同時還承擔學校或全國的各類大型機考。實驗室具有規模及數量大、分布不集中、型號配置不同、購置時間有先后、硬件更新換代較頻繁、軟件安裝維護工作量大等特點,從而導致維護工作量大、集中管控較為困難。在此基礎上運用云桌面技術進行建設和改造,能夠實現統一的部署以及統一的管理,滿足了不同校區以及不同實驗室集中管理的需求[6]。通過部署云服務平臺,可以實現實驗室信息化與智能化管理,減少人工干預和人員數量,提高計算機實驗室機房的響應能力和效率。3.2學院專業的計算機實驗室。隨著各應用專業對計算機的應用需求增加,學院也擁有各類專業的計算機實驗室。而專業應用對設備性能的要求不同和軟件的應用場景具有特殊性:如計算機專業的虛擬機及網絡配置、機械的ProE及3D圖形處理、美術或音樂的圖像及聲音處理、電子專業的電子設計軟件等,都要求機器本地計算性能高、用戶體驗好。這些場景要求消耗大量計算資源,其在云端運行還有困難或難以完全實現。其使用還需要進一步研究探索和實際測試[7]。3.3多媒體電教室。高校多媒體教室都基本配置功能簡單的電腦,基本是單機運行,地點分布散、使用效率不高、更新周期較長,遠程管理和維護較為困難。實驗室的應用場景特點如表2所示。

4云桌面的選型與建設部署

目前高校在建設新機房和改造舊機房時都重視云桌面的建設和加大投入,也取得了顯著的成效。高校現有實驗室的應用場景各不相同,選擇合適的云桌面是很有必要的。要根據教學體系和專業配置的特點,慎重選擇能滿足學校機房管理和實驗教學需求的桌面虛擬化系統[8]。因為目前還沒有一種云桌面提供的架構和傳輸協議可以適用于全場景及所有環境下的桌面交付,云桌面和傳統PC的互補必然存在著。目前高校云桌面的選型主要有VDI和VOI兩種類型。4.1云桌面VDI的選型。VDI是云計算技術和云桌面的典型應用。桌面云通過將后臺計算資源虛擬化形成統一的資源池,管理員根據實驗的桌面環境要求,通過桌面云集中管理平臺統一創建虛擬桌面并分配給對應的學生和教師[9]。VDI主要是通過調用服務器的資源進行運算的,終端桌面性能的強弱主要取決于服務器配置、云桌面軟件功能的強大與否。VDI的優勢在于可以解決規模化、終端配置要求低、集中管理、應用多樣化、多種終端接入設備、網絡安全高、維護便捷等問題。但它高度依賴于服務器和網絡的穩定,所以適合在對性能要求低、應用環境單一的行業,對于大量圖像傳輸、依賴網絡的工作環境則不適合[10]。VDI適用于中高等學校的基礎課程教學、可移動的簡單應用或多樣化的需求應用、數據安全要求較高的開發設計等場景。4.2云桌面VOI的選型。VOI基于純軟件虛擬化技術,不需要高配置的硬件,普通PC、瘦客戶機或者舊電腦均可以[10]。它充分利用本地PC高性能計算帶來的速度優勢,且外設兼容性好,減少虛擬化層的開銷帶來的低損耗。VOI還可利用已有的PC進行云桌面的部署,保護現有設備的投資,提高管理的效率,適用于不需要多終端接入,并且對計算性能要求較高、有3D渲染處理的設計專業、影音動畫、高性能計算機的相關專業。同時,VOI桌面也可適應全國性的各類大規模機器考試等場景,可以避免VDI桌面因數據集中并發可能造成的服務器和網絡故障引發的考試問題。4.3高校云桌面實驗室的建設。將云桌面技術的安全、高效、節能等優勢引入到虛擬實驗教學平臺中[11],成為高校實驗室教學和管理的方向。目前云桌面的技術還在不斷發展中,各廠家的云桌面產品沒有統一的標準,高校在云桌面的建設模式也在不斷探索中。因此,高校云桌面的建設應從成本、維護、管理、功耗、安全、性能、資源利用和應用場景等方面評估,從而在云桌面建設方面有的放矢,達到最佳的建設效果。實驗室類型的多樣性、學科專業的應用需求差異化、不同類型的新老電腦設備等問題決定了高校在部署云桌面應著重考慮:應用場景需求、終端接入、教學需求、網絡帶寬、維護管理、成本核算、未來發展需要等因素。實驗室可采用不同的建設方案,目前建設的方案主要有以下幾種:4.3.1搭建新云桌面平臺。針對新建的計算機公共實驗室,搭建VDI云桌面平臺,將云桌面的所有數據計算和存儲集中在遠端服務器,通過虛擬桌面傳送個性化的應用,終端只負責鍵盤、鼠標等外設輸入輸出操作,數據和管理集中化,具有數據安全、資源共享等特點。4.3.2改造成云桌面平臺。利用已有的設備資源,改造成云桌面,保護現有投資。通過搭建VOI云桌面,實現本地高性能計算、云數據管理的功能。在這種模式下甚至可實現盤網雙待功能(即使無網或無硬盤狀態下也可正常運行),保證系統的健壯性和安全性。4.3.3多種桌面平臺混合在目前高校計算機實驗室中,由于應用場景的差異化,建設混合的云桌面平臺是較好的解決方案。有些廠商可以實現3V(VDI、VOI、IDV)混合平臺的集中管理。一方面適合專業的應用需求和個性化計算,另一方面利用已有的軟、硬件資源整合到云平臺中心。建設時可分步實施,逐步整合,從而完成整個學校的智能化和信息化管理,實現教學和實驗的高效能管理。4.4高校云桌面實驗室的部署。高校存在各類的實驗室,應用場景較廣泛,有著不同的專業需求和計算環境,因此依據不同的專業需求和應用場景,進行不同類型的云桌面部署。表3所示的是集美大學在實施云桌面建設時采用的部署方案。從表3中可以看出,不同的應用場景對選擇云桌面有實際的參考意義,以場景為主線選擇云桌面是目前比較可行的辦法。高校計算機公共部分實驗室采用VDI云桌面模式,它將虛擬桌面的計算資源與高校實踐教學資源融合在一起,通過計算、存儲、網絡資源的集中化、共享化來進行實驗室云桌面的建設[12]。VDI具備簡單高效的系統維護、資源的動態分配、多樣性的終端接入和更新換代時較低成本等優點,是今后高校計算機實驗室的發展方向。但各專業應用計算機的廣泛性和特殊性決定了不可用單一的管理模式來建設云桌面,因此利用VOI云桌面技術也是現行高校計算機實驗室建設所需要考慮和部署的。

5結束語

在高校計算機實驗室中應用云桌面技術是實驗室智能化建設的發展需要。通過云服務器進行應用及數據的桌面終端推送,實現統一軟件升級和數據的集中管理。云桌面基于虛擬化技術的終端操作系統交付與管理方案,可以根據應用場景的不同,產生不同標準的云桌面模式并廣泛應用在各個領域。由此針對高校資源虛擬化管理的大量產品應運而生,如何根據高校實驗室自身的建設和管理需求選擇合適的虛擬化平臺顯得尤為重要。

本文從高校的實驗室現狀出發,比較了各種云桌面技術的特性和各實驗室及專業的應用場景,提出云桌面技術的不同選型并在學校實驗室加以部署。云桌面的選擇不可隨大流和趕時髦,應以實際應用場景為首要出發點,兼顧管理效率和成本,避免盲目性和超額配置,最大發揮云桌面的技術優勢和保證教學實驗的順利進行。

作者:梁志強 林秀珍 陳建海 單位:集美大學計算機工程學院